Output d6d0c7d957a22558946f3c550def972fe5d29d8aaf410232e901750df4e1fd76:2

value
2814802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82d4a40afc8678de89bd2293ff5ea6d663ba1e8c OP_EQUAL
address
3DcnW2HcTzjsXw8p3EPkGVkMXQmjAAWZwv
transaction
d6d0c7d957a22558946f3c550def972fe5d29d8aaf410232e901750df4e1fd76
confirmations
420026
spent
true